Carrboro
Day Philosophy, as adopted by the Carrboro Board of
Alderman on December 6, 1994-
As
Carrboro grows in population and its boundaries expand,
its citizens need opportunities to enlarge their circle
of acquaintances...
Carrboro Day will
offer an opportunity for the people to meet and celebrate
living together in Carrboro. This day will be modeled
after the small town homecomings once common in the
United States, and the festivals in Europe, which were
started for religious purposes but now have evolved
into community celebrations.....
